Potential Turnaround for Battered Biotech Stock Travere Therapeutics, Says Citi

Citi believes that beleaguered biotechnology stock, Travere Therapeutics, could experience a significant rebound. Analyst Carly Kenselaar upgraded the clinical-stage company to a buy/high risk rating and raised the price target by $3 to $10, suggesting a potential climb of nearly 59% over the next 12 months. Kenselaar's optimistic outlook is based on positive signals indicating that the company is making progress towards obtaining full approval for its Filspari drug.

Positive Signs and FDA Support

Among the encouraging signs is the Food and Drug Administration's (FDA) support of a filing for the first quarter of 2024. This support suggests that Filspari is unlikely to be withdrawn from the market, as some initially feared, and eliminates the need for additional data prior to filing. Kenselaar emphasized the favorable risk/reward balance, noting that the stock is currently trading below its cash value.

Stock Performance and Workforce Reduction

Travere Therapeutics has experienced a decline of nearly 63% in its shares this year, largely due to disappointing data from a late-stage study in September. However, the stock has shown a significant surge after the company's recent announcement of a workforce reduction of approximately 20% and a strategic focus on key ongoing programs, including the Filspari launch. This move is expected to extend the company's cash runway until 2028, providing another catalyst for Kenselaar's increased price target.

Potential Approval for Filspari

Filspari, an oral prescription medicine, aims to reduce protein levels in the urine of adults with a kidney disease called primary immunoglobulin A nephropathy (IgAN). Citi raised the probability adjustment for Filspari's conversion to full approval for IgAN from 65% to 75%. Kenselaar cited the positive outcome of the pre-New Drug Application (NDA) meeting, which represents a crucial interaction between the company and the FDA prior to submitting a new drug application. Additionally, strong feedback on Filspari from an ex-FDA expert further supports the potential for approval.
